Transaction d61c8e0fb7991e579896631340e7411e5c77c49fd3ad2d7af8964e1bb63b625f
1 Input
1 Output
-
d61c8e0fb7991e579896631340e7411e5c77c49fd3ad2d7af8964e1bb63b625f:0
- value
- 894959
- script pubkey
- OP_0 OP_PUSHBYTES_20 cebfb17e5234e830b8fbb7a52855ef6a949c1384
- address
- bc1qe6lmzljjxn5rpw8mk7jjs400d22fcyuy7ck3q3